How does the 2013 United Nations Arms Trade Treaty exemplify the challenge of getting states to cooperate on solving international issues?
What will be an ideal response?
The failure of major states such as Russia and China to sign the treaty demonstrates the anarchic nature of the world political system.While major weapons manufacturers in the international system have a vested interest in ensuring that their sales to legitimate buyers are not constrained, each passing day without more regulation of such weapons means more deaths globally that might have been avoided. So, cooperation is needed, but achieving it is hard because states act more from self-interest than cooperation.
